The NICO DRONA Nanobubble System enhances water treatment and process efficiency in mining operations by improving oxygen transfer, oxidation, flotation, and water recycling, boosting recovery while reducing contaminants.
It integrates seamlessly with tailings ponds, heap leach systems, flotation units, and mine water circuits for safer, more efficient operations.

Compare models to find the right NICO DRONA Nanobubble System for your process and produced water management needs in oil & gas operations.
| Models | Units | NICO DRONA 01 | NICO DRONA 05 | NICO DRONA 10 | NICO DRONA 30 | NICO DRONA 100 | |
|---|---|---|---|---|---|---|---|
| Flow Rate | m³/hr | 1.35 | 5 | 10 | 30 | 100 | |
| LPH | 1350 | 5000 | 10000 | 30000 | 100000 | ||
| System Pressure | bar | 2 | 2-3 | 2-3 | 2-3 | 2-3 | |
| Nanobubble Size | nm | 50-200 | 50-200 | 50-200 | 50-200 | 50-200 | |
| Zeta potential | mV | up to -43 mV | up to -43 mV | up to -43 mV | up to -43 mV | up to -43 mV | |
| Gas usage | Air, Oxygen, Ozone | ||||||
| Oxygen Flow Rate | LPM | 1.5 | 7 | 14 | 40 | 133 | |
| Oxygen Pressure | PSI | >7 | >7 | >7 | >7 | >14.5 | |
| Ozone Flow Rate | GPH | 3-5 | 16 | 70 | 200 | 600 | |
| Oxygen Pressure | PSI | < 1.1-1.2 | < 1.1-1.2 | < 1.1-1.2 | < 1.1-1.2 | < 1.1-1.2 | |
| Suction Line Size | inch | 1.5 | 1.5 | 2.0 | 3.0 | 4.0 | |
| Discharge Line Size | inch | 1.0 | 1.0 | 2.0 | 3.0 | 4.0 | |
*NICO DRONA 20, 50, 250, 500, 1000 systems available, with configurable specifications based on application requirements.
The system can be applied in tailings water treatment, slurry ponds, heap leach systems, flotation units, process water recycling loops, and environmental compliance systems across mining operations.
By generating ultra-fine nanobubbles, it enhances oxygen transfer and gas–liquid interaction, improving metal oxidation, flotation performance, contaminant removal, and overall mineral recovery.
It improves water quality, supports recycling and reuse, reduces contaminants and odors, enhances flotation and separation, aids in cyanide and AMD treatment, and ensures better environmental compliance.
